About Daylight Savings Time



This Sunday, March 28th, clocks around the world were turned forward one hour and changed to daylight saving time instead. Also called Spring Forward or Daylight Savings Time, is the practice of setting the clocks forward one hour from the standard time during the summer months, in order to make better use of natural daylight. According to the latest blog post from American scientist Oded Kariti, it was US inventor and politician Benjamin Franklin who first proposed the concept of DST in America, back in 1784.
